Proxmox環境の仮想ディスクを64GBから100GBに拡張したいと思います。ゲストオペレーティングシステムはDebian 10です。 Proxmox(現在100 GB)で仮想ディスクを拡張し、ゲストOSを再起動しました。
cfdisk
さて、ディスクサイズが100GiBであることを確認してください。
Disk: /dev/vda
Size: 100 GiB, 107374182400 bytes, 209715200 sectors
Label: dos, identifier: 0x9f2b12a1
Device Boot Start End Sectors Size Id Type
>> /dev/vda1 * 2048 499711 497664 243M 83 Linux
/dev/vda2 501758 134215679 133713922 63.8G 5 Extended
└─/dev/vda5 501760 134215679 133713920 63.8G 8e Linux LVM
Free space 134215680 209715199 75499520 36G
ただし、拡張できず、次のエラーメッセージが表示されますvda2
。vda5
- /dev/vda2: 最大サイズは 68461528064 バイトです。
- /dev/vda5: パーティション #5 のサイズを変更できません。
どのアイデアが間違っている可能性がありますか?
ベストアンサー1
私も同じ問題があります。
私は新しいパーティションを作成し、cfdisk
新しい物理ボリュームを作成してこの問題を解決しましたpvcreate /dev/sda3
。私のボリュームグループにこの新しいPVを追加しましたvgextend /dev/VMTEMPLATE-vg /dev/sda3
。
これでVGを拡大する必要があります。その後、論理ボリュームのサイズを変更しましたlvresize /dev/VMTEMPLATE-vg/root /dev/sda3
。
最後に、ファイルシステムのサイズを変更しましたresize2fs /dev/mapper/VMTEMPLATE--vg-root
。